Career path

Career Role (Cybersecurity Governance) Description
Cybersecurity Legal Counsel Advises on data protection laws, compliance, and incident response for legal firms. Strong understanding of GDPR and other UK regulations is key.
Data Protection Officer (DPO) Manages data privacy compliance, including data breach response and oversight of data processing activities within the firm. Expert in UK data protection law.
IT Security Auditor Conducts regular security audits, identifying vulnerabilities and ensuring compliance with industry standards and regulations within the legal environment.
Cybersecurity Risk Manager Identifies, assesses, and mitigates cybersecurity risks to the firm's legal operations and client data. Develops and implements risk mitigation strategies.
Compliance Manager (Cybersecurity) Ensures the firm's adherence to all relevant cybersecurity and data protection regulations and standards. Monitors compliance and implements corrective actions.
